Apple's senior executive overseeing the Vision Pro headset, Paul Meade, is reportedly departing the company to join OpenAI's hardware team, according to Bloomberg's Mark Gurman. Meade was also leading the development of Apple's upcoming AI-powered smart glasses, intended to compete with Meta's offerings. Despite the Vision Pro's mixed reception, Apple aims to leverage more affordable smart glasses to strengthen its position in the wearable market. Gurman suggests Meade's exit is linked to John Ternus' anticipated rise to CEO and restructuring efforts within Apple's hardware division. OpenAI is collaborating with former Apple designer Jony Ive on an AI device, with CEO Sam Altman describing it as potentially more calming than an iPhone, although previous reports indicated challenges in finalizing the project.
